Built in 1875, the former Lower Station in Plauen showcases the minimalist beauty of Functionalism. Its straightforward design invites exploration of its clear and purposeful architecture. Whether you're stopping by or taking a longer look, this place captivates with its historical significance. Let the past draw you in and uncover the echoes of bygone days.
